Spiraea x b. 'Goldmound'
DETAILS AND CARE
This compact deciduous shrub features a mounded habit and provides vivid garden interest with its bright golden-yellow foliage throughout the growing season, which turns rich orange and red in the fall. It is hardy in USDA Zones 4 to 8 and prefers moderate temperatures. This plant produces clusters of vibrant pink flowers in late spring to early summer, adding a pop of color to landscapes. The shrub thrives in well-drained soil and prefers full sun, which enhances its foliage color. It reaches a mature height of 2-3 feet with a similar spread, making it an excellent choice for borders or mass plantings. Its shape is rounded and tidy, ideal for low-maintenance landscaping. This variety shows moderate deer resistance and is relatively lightweight with minimal upkeep required. A perfect addition for brightening up small spaces or providing seasonal interest.
